Category: Workspace
London, England, BS7 8AT, United KingdomCategory: Workspace
Cranleigh, England, GU6 8JJ, United KingdomCategory: Workspace
London, England, W1F 8FL, United KingdomCategory: Workspace
London, England, N1 9AB, United KingdomCategory: Workspace
London, England, SE1 9PD, United KingdomCategory: Workspace
London, England, EC1V 4JP, United Kingdom